WebDec 13, 2024 · vertebral artery steal syndrome is caused by a stenosis/occlusion of the subclavian artery (SA) proximal to the origin of the vertebral artery or brachiocephalic trunk. steal is a consequence of collateral flow from the brain into the subclavian territory. flow changes in the vertebral artery depend on the degree of SA stenosis. WebIn some cases, neurologic symptoms may be precipitated by ipsilateral arm exercise, head turning, or standing up. • Key signs of a subclavian steal are (1) markedly diminished, delayed, or absent radial pulses on the affected side; (2) supraclavicular systolic bruits; and (3) asymmetric brachial blood pressures, with the lower systolic ... body intimissimi 2020

WebKleptomania is a mental health condition where a person feels an uncontrollable urge to steal things. People who have this condition might try, unsuccessfully, to not act on the urge, and many feel remorse or guilt for stealing. Experts classify kleptomania as an impulse control disorder. It’s often treatable with medications, therapy or both.
